Patent number: 11076864Abstract: Resected bone and/or tissue removal instruments and related methods are disclosed. The instruments include a first elongate member including a first head portion with a front edge and a first handle portion. The instrument further includes second elongate member rotatably coupled to the first elongate member at a first rotation point, the second member including a second handle portion and an end portion. The instrument also includes a third elongate member rotatably coupled to the first elongate member at a second rotation point, the third member including a second head portion and an end portion. The end portions of the second and third members are rotatably coupled at a third movable rotation point positioned between the first and second rotation points. The second head portion includes an interior surface with a front cutting tooth defining a free end of the second head portion.Type: GrantFiled: November 9, 2018Date of Patent: August 3, 2021Assignee: Paragon 28, Inc.Inventors: Albert Dacosta, Frank S. Bono, Benjamin Majors, Laura Zagrocki Brinker

Patent number: 11045305Abstract: Soft tissue retention devices, instrumentation and related methods are disclosed. The devices include a first member comprising a first head portion and a first threaded shaft portion extending from the first head portion that define a cannulated opening extending therethrough, and a second member comprising a second head portion and a second threaded shaft portion extending from the second head portion that define a cannulated opening that extends therethrough. The inner sides of the first and second head portions includes a row of teeth extending about the periphery thereof. The first head portion also includes a plurality of through holes positioned between the first threaded shaft portion and the row of teeth. The outer sides of the first and second head portions include non-circular drive openings. The instrumentation comprise a handle portion with a through aperture that allows for a user's finger to extend therethrough during an implantation procedure.Type: GrantFiled: June 4, 2019Date of Patent: June 29, 2021Assignee: Paragon 28, Inc.Inventors: Douglas K. Blacklidge, Frank S. Bono, Benjamin Majors, Randy Allard, Shane Miller

Patent number: 11026732Abstract: Implants, devices, systems, and methods for achieving ligament fixation are disclosed. An implant comprises a cap member comprising an internally threaded opening extending from a first end thereof, an anchor portion comprising a first end that defines a tip of the implant and external threads, and a coupling portion extending between the cap member and the anchor portion. The coupling portion of the implant includes an externally threaded portion threadably coupled within the internally threaded opening of the cap member. The cap member of the implant is longitudinally moveable along the coupling portion. Insertion instruments for inserting an implant for ligament fixation are also disclosed. Methods of using an implant for achieving ligament fixation are also disclosed.Type: GrantFiled: July 16, 2019Date of Patent: June 8, 2021Assignee: Paragon 28, Inc.Inventors: Randy Allard, Albert Dacosta, Sean Gill, Peter Andrew Mladinich, Richard David Hunt, Frank S. Bono, Benjamin Majors
